* Veronica Pace in ''[[Strangers in Paradise]]''. After the [[Big Bad]]'s "suicide", her former chauffeur Veronica takes over the remains of her organisation, gives herself an [[Evil Makeover]] and begins to show signs of [[Ax Crazy|Ax Craziness]]. Before her defeat, she [[Just Between You and Me|reveals]] that she did it all because she was obsessed with Katchoo.
* During Chuck Austen's run on ''[[X-Men (Comic Book)|Uncanny X-Men]]'', the already unstable Lorna aka Polaris got [[Derailing Love Interests|turned into this]] over her boyfriend Alex aka Havok, going so far as to threaten the other girl ([[Relationship Sue|Nurse Annie]]) with magnetically controlled scalpels ''the day'' she arrived in the mansion. Then, when it turned out Annie and Havok [[Aliens Made Them Do It|had been having a psychic affair]] during Alex's time in a coma, and poor Polaris got dumped at the altar by him, she went the [[If I Can't Have You]] route and tried to kill them both ''in the wedding party''; Lorna then got locked up and put into therapy, while Annie and Alex ran away from the country. Austen later attempted to [[AuthorsAuthor's Saving Throw|justify]] [[Ass Pull|this]] by claiming that Polaris [[Go Mad From the Revelation|had already been driven insane]] by [[Mind Rape|being forced to watch the genocide caused by Cassandra Nova's Sentinels]], but pretty much nobody bought it, and once he was off the title, later writers made ''big'' efforts towards putting Lorna back together, [[Put On a Bus|driving Annie and her telepathic son David as far away as possible]] and ignoring the whole relationship fuckery as much as they could.
* Power Boy became a [[Yandere]] for [[Supergirl]] [[Love At First Sight|the moment he laid eyes on her on Apokolips]]. He was so obsessed with her that he couldn't even eat or sleep after she left. He traveled to Earth and played the role of a superhero hoping he could get her to fall for him. His act was so good that Supergirl actually dated him for a few issues. Then his [[Clingy Jealous Girl|jealousy]] over Supergirl's friendship with Captain Boomerang Jr. reached a peak and drove him to [[Domestic Abuser|assault and imprison her]]. Supergirl, understandably upset, promptly broke free of her restraints and ended their relationship -- with a [[Groin Attack]]. In his latest appearance he's shown regularly having sex with women who look like Supergirl - and at his insistence, wear the costume the whole time.
** This was all intended as a parody/deconstruction of the way your average [[Distaff Counterpart]] is often introduced or portrayed, as it happens.
